Output 58b5305cc5916fd81eaa46e005f0a9df08f68fc4243dd9bea0dbd3e46ae50e30:1

value
29783
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 da65539919abec8f6293ce178de75cc1df80e1cf OP_EQUALVERIFY OP_CHECKSIG
address
1Lumh7U3ocJaP1eNjQS3joBBDpdLFCdEW3
transaction
58b5305cc5916fd81eaa46e005f0a9df08f68fc4243dd9bea0dbd3e46ae50e30
confirmations
120615
spent
true